A donor offers a new washing machine to the Normal animal shelter

NORMAL, Ill. (WMBD/WYZZ) — Pet Central helps! in Normal was the recipient of a community act of kindness.

Shelter executive director Lisa Kitchens said they do a lot of laundry every day, especially towels for animals during surgeries and blankets to keep animals comfortable.

Recently, both of their washing machines malfunctioned, leaving them without a way to wash pet items.

Kitchens said it posted a message on Facebook, asking the community to help wash items the shelter would leave in bags on the building’s porch.

The post was noticed by the community, and Kitchens said that not only were people helping them wash items, but they also received a new washer, courtesy of a kind Samaritan.

Kitchens said she was touched by the gesture.

She said they were hoping to get another washer soon.

“Unfortunately there is a lot of wear and tear on these washers we use, eventually we would like to buy a commercial washer as they tend to last longer in a shed but for now we are just grateful for everything what we can get,” Kicthens said.
